IGNOU started one year diploma in agriculture, know the fees and other details

IGNOU New Diploma Course: The Agriculture School of Indira Gandhi National Open University (IGNOU) has recently made a big announcement. It has been said that the university will start a Diploma in Agricultural Cost Management (DACM). This course will be of one year. This course has been prepared in collaboration with (ICMAI). Admission will also be given in this course from the upcoming academic session.

Application started on the official website
In this DACM program, agricultural cost determination, agricultural supply management, proper use of land, water management and other agricultural activities will be taught. These chapters have been included
The course covers topics such as cost management, how to increase agricultural productivity, crop cultivation, animal husbandry, financial planning, proper allocation of resources, how to take strategic and right decisions related to risk management.

The course will be of one year

Fees
The course fee for this program is Rs 6200. Students will also have to pay registration fee and development fee at the time of admission. This course will be conducted in online mode affiliated to the Agricultural School. This is a distance course and students will be able to study from home.
